Before booking, ask potential psychologists about their experience with specific concerns like anxiety, depression, or life transitions, as well as their familiarity with military or government-related stressors. Also, inquire about their therapeutic approaches, such as cognitive-behavioral therapy or psychodynamic therapy, to ensure a good fit.
When vetting a psychologist in Annapolis, consider practical logistics like office location and availability, especially since traffic in the historic downtown area can be challenging. Ask about their licensure in Maryland, their fees, and whether they accept your insurance or offer sliding scale rates. It is also wise to ask how they handle emergencies or after-hours care, as small practices may have limited coverage. In most states, psychologists cannot prescribe medication. A few states grant prescriptive authority to specially trained psychologists. Check your state's regulations.
